“ALONG THE ROAD”, Original Florida Landscapes by The Highwaymen 

March 4 - April 11, 2019  |  Monday – Friday, 8am-5pm 
City Hall Lobby, 10500 N. Military Trail


GardensArt, a City of Palm Beach Gardens Rotating Art in Public Places program, presents this beautiful and historic exhibition of 25 original paintings. The City will celebrate the great talent of The Highwaymen with the following three art receptions held at City Hall Municipal Plaza. You can also meet artist, R.A. McLendon, a key member of The Highwaymen, who will be painting live on site:

AARP DRIVER SAFETY

The AARP program provides drivers 55 and over a basic review of driving rules, covers new laws and teaches great driving tips. Florida residents can expect a rebate on their insurance after taking this class on Wednesday, March 6 from 9am-3pm at Burns Road Community Center. To register, call 561-630-1100. AARP members $15/non-members $20 – a check made payable to AARP must be brought to the class.
